新闻动态
新闻动态
- 为什么腾讯云或者阿里云不让自建dns服务器?
- 降维打击是什么?
- 大量消息在 MQ 里长时间积压,该如何解决?
- 网传厦门某国企研发部门要求每日考察后端 400 行,前端 1000 行代码量,如属实,这个考核合理吗?
- Apple 为什么不封杀 Flutter 呢?
- 存电话号码,究竟该用int类型还是string类型?
- 韩国掀起打「增高针」风潮,增高针真的能增高吗?会对身体产生哪些影响?
- 有没有一款音乐播放器,能连接nas音乐,创建音乐库,自动匹配歌词封面等等?类似infuse的概念呢?
- 你的亲戚提过什么过分的要求?
- 外贸独立站怎么做SEO?
联系我们
邮箱:youweb@qq.com
手机:13988888888
电话:020-88888888
地址:广东省广州市番禺经济开发区
公司动态
golang为什么将method写在类外?
作者:admin 发布时间:2025-06-24 14:55:18 点击:
go本质上反对那种OOP做法的。
从go的哲学来讲,简单的东西才能写正确,好理解和维护。
因此在go中并不提供OOP的“类”,而仅仅提供structure和属于structure的方法。
于是属于structure的方法可以设定自己到底是希望要(t T)还是(t *T) ,以决定自己到底要不要复制一份数据。
go表达的就是函数就是函数,数据就是数据。
与数据绑定的函数提供t.foo()这种写法。
但也仅此而已了。
至于“美”,我没看出哪种写法更美的,其实都差不多。
…。
新闻资讯
-
2025-06-19 23:45:17公务员家庭聚餐也禁止了吗?
-
2025-06-19 23:45:17网传厦门某国企研发部门要求每日考察后端 400 行,前端 1000 行代码量,如属实,这个考核合理吗?
-
2025-06-20 00:30:16电脑有64G的物理内存(DDR5 5200),完全够用了,可以关闭系统的虚拟内存吗?
-
2025-06-19 23:40:16女生真正的完美身材是什么样子?
-
2025-06-19 23:00:15lar***el是php架构最垃圾的性能,为什么那么多人还是自我感觉良好?
-
2025-06-20 00:05:17你经历过怎样的绝望?
相关产品